How Does RF Energy Actually Tighten Skin?
RF skin tightening works by delivering controlled radiofrequency energy deep into the skin's layers, heating the tissue enough to activate the body's own collagen and elastin repair response. Think of it like a reset signal sent directly to the cells responsible for keeping skin firm. The surface of your skin stays intact, but the thermal energy below triggers new collagen fiber growth that continues for weeks after your session ends.
Collagen is the protein that gives skin its structure and bounce. After your mid-20s, your body produces less of it every year. Add in factors like Florida sun exposure, weight fluctuations, or pregnancy, and the skin on your arms, belly, and thighs can start to look and feel thinner and less elastic faster than it should. RF energy essentially tricks the body into treating that area like it needs repair, which sends collagen production into high gear.
What you feel during the session is a warming sensation, not unlike a heated stone massage. Most people find it genuinely comfortable. The heat is precise and controlled, so there's no damage to the surrounding tissue. Over the four to six weeks following treatment, the new collagen fibers organize and tighten beneath the skin's surface, gradually producing firmer, smoother results.

Why Arms, Stomach, and Thighs Respond So Well to RF
The upper arms, abdomen, and inner thighs are three of the most common areas where skin loses firmness, and they also happen to be the areas where RF tightening delivers some of the most noticeable improvements. That's not a coincidence. It has everything to do with where the skin thins first and where RF energy penetrates most effectively.
The skin on these zones tends to lose elasticity faster than other areas because of how the underlying tissue changes over time. Hormonal shifts affect fat distribution and skin thickness in the abdomen and thighs. The upper arms lose muscle volume with age, which means the skin above has less support. When you add weight loss to the picture, any of these areas can end up with skin that looks "crepey" or loose even when the rest of your body feels strong and healthy. What Actually Happens During a Session?
Most RF skin tightening sessions at Superior Sculpting take between 30 and 60 minutes, depending on which areas you're treating. There's no prep required beyond showing up with clean, product-free skin on the treatment area. No anesthesia, no needles, no anything that should make you nervous walking in.
Here's what a typical session looks like:
- Quick skin assessment: Your provider checks the treatment area, confirms settings, and answers any last-minute questions.
- Gel application: A conductive gel is applied to the skin to help the RF device glide smoothly and ensure even energy distribution.
- Treatment pass: The handpiece moves over the treatment zone in slow, deliberate passes. You'll feel warmth building in the tissue. Most clients describe it as deeply relaxing.
- Cool-down: The area may feel warm for a short time after treatment. That's normal and resolves quickly.
- You leave: No bandages, no aftercare protocols that require staying home. You can head straight back to your day.
Some clients notice mild redness in the treated area for a few hours afterward. That's about the most significant "side effect" you'll experience. There's no swelling, no bruising, and no recovery period. How long do RF skin tightening results last?
Results from RF skin tightening can last a year or longer with proper skin care and sun protection. Because the treatment stimulates your own collagen production, your body is maintaining those results naturally. That said, aging continues after treatment, so many clients schedule periodic touch-up sessions to sustain the improvement over time.
